Bluray Packaging: Helvetica’s “Record” Sleeve Packaging
The typeface Helvetica, a movie directed by Gary Hustwit, was released in bluray format in 2008. It was packaged in a beautiful record sleeve with a very playful design. It was designed by Experimental Jetset from Netherlands. Why a record sleeve? Here’s a text explaining their concept behind this bluray packaging. Thinking about a packaging […]

DVD Manufacturing: All About Region Codes
What are region codes? DVD region codes are designed by the Digital Rights Management to allow motion picture studios to control aspects of a movie release (content, release date, price) based on the region. DVD discs may use one code, a combination of codes (Multi-Region), most codes (Region 0) or every code/no codes (Region All). […]
